Challenges of Traditional IAM Systems:

Traditional IAM systems have been the foundation of organizational security efforts for decades. These systems handle digital identities, verify users, and license access to resources. Nevertheless, they face numerous significant obstacles:

1. Vulnerability to Credential Theft: Traditional IAM relies heavily on passwords, which are prone to theft and brute force attacks. As soon as a password is jeopardized, assailants can get unauthorized access to critical systems and data.

2. Complex and Costly Maintenance: Managing and keeping traditional IAM systems can be complicated and resource-intensive. They typically require continuous administrative attention to update security policies, handle user access, and spot software vulnerabilities.

3. Inefficient User Experience: Users typically juggle numerous passwords for different accounts, causing "password fatigue." This not just diminishes user experience however likewise encourages bad security practices, such as the reuse of passwords.

4. Lack of Adaptability: As organizations grow and progress, traditional IAM systems can struggle to scale successfully. They may not incorporate well with new innovations or adapt to altering security landscapes.

Zero Trust & Passwordless Security:

Zero Trust and Passwordless Security models offer engaging alternatives to conquer the constraints of traditional IAM systems.

- Zero Trust Model: The Zero Trust framework operates on the concept that no entity inside or outside the network is trusted by default. Instead, authentication and permission are continuously verified before access to resources is approved. This approach lessens the risk of insider hazards and reduces the attack surface area by making sure that access is strictly managed and kept an eye on.

- Passwordless Security: By eliminating using passwords, Passwordless Security systems lower the risk of credential theft. Technologies such as biometric authentication, security tokens, and mobile phone apps change traditional passwords, offering a more safe and easy to use authentication method.

How Does Single Sign-On (SSO) Work?

Single Sign-On (SSO) is a critical component in contemporary IAM structures, streamlining the user authentication process across numerous applications and services. SSO permits users to log in when and get to all associated systems without requiring to authenticate again. Here's how SSO boosts security and user experience:

- Centralized Authentication: SSO supplies a single point of authentication, which is managed centrally. This not only enhances security by lowering the number of attack vectors but also streamlines the management of user qualifications.

- Reduced Password Fatigue: Since users need to remember only one set of credentials, SSO alleviates How does Single Sign-On(SSO) work? the threat of password fatigue and encourages stronger, more distinct passwords.

- Enhanced User Experience: SSO simplifies the user experience by removing the need for repeated logins. This is particularly useful in environments where users require to gain access to numerous applications regularly.

- Integration with Advanced Security Measures: SSO can be integrated with other security measures like multi-factor authentication (MFA) and adaptive authentication to improve security without jeopardizing on user benefit.
